    excelShortcutsDaquan is commonly used as follows:

    1. Ctrl+C copy.

    2. Ctrl+V paste.

    3. Ctrl+A to select all.

    4. Ctrl+ to display the formula.

    5. Ctrl+N to create a new workbook.

    6. Ctrl+D cell content is copied downward.

    7. Ctrl+R copy the contents of the cell to the right.

    8. Ctrl+PageUp to move to the previous worksheet.

    9. Ctrl+Pagedown to move to the next worksheet.

    10. Ctrl+S to save.

    11. Ctrl+9 to hide the line.

    12. Ctrl+Shift+9 unhide the line.

    13. Ctrl+X cut.

    14. Ctrl+F search.

    15. Ctrl+H replacement.

    16. Ctrl+Z undo.

    17. Ctrl+S to save.

    18. Ctrl+1 to format cells.

    19. Ctrl+B font is bolded.

    20, CTRL+I italic spike file.

    21. Ctrl+F3 to open the name manager.

    22. CTRL+G positioning.

    23. Ctrl+Home moves the cell guess to the beginning of the table.

    1、ctrl+u。This is a shortcut key to add a horizontal line, which can be used in many places when we need to add, so you don't have to click on the underline of the chain in the menu all the time, just a direct shortcut.

    2、ctrl+t。This is a shortcut key for quickly creating a smart **, which is often used in situations where you need to add a format to ** right away, and you can use the shortcut key to meet the steps selected in the menu.

    3、ctrl+r。This is a shortcut to fill to the right, for example, if you want to fill the same content in the right **, then you don't need to use the copy and paste key in the middle and late slag, just use the shortcut key.

    4、alt+f1。This is a shortcut key to generate**, many times we need to intuitively view the comparison of data through**, if you want to reduce the step, you only need to remember this shortcut.
